Event description

Employee is killed by electrocution

Investigation abstract

At 4:45 a.m. on January 27, 2023, an employee, the owner of the company, was removing a buss bar on a 575-volt electrical pillar cabinet as part of a demolition project. He received a verbal clearance that the cabinet had been shut off and de-energized. As he was descending a portable ladder to open the cabinet's side panel, he contacted a live wire and suffered an arc flash electrocution. He was killed.
